Output 12dc0579d5ea7c8b60524df97ba7884883d970d096da988a5235268571390028:0

value
15634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 089bb9217435328672bd9e3a9915402e62890c4e OP_EQUAL
address
32UXsuwxV4wM8xBR4DY6Z4jwKfHGGd5eHH
transaction
12dc0579d5ea7c8b60524df97ba7884883d970d096da988a5235268571390028
confirmations
236402
spent
true